FAMILY FAVORITE BRISKET



Yield: 4-6 servings

Source: "101 Things To Do With A Slow Cooker" by Stephanie Ashcraft

and Janet Eyring

Book Info: http://tgcmagazine.com/bin/track/click.cgi?id=150





INGREDIENTS



- 4 pounds fresh beef brisket

- 1 teaspoon salt

- 2 teaspoons dry mustard

- 2 teaspoons paprika

- 1/2 to 1 teaspoon garlic powder

- Pepper, to taste



DIRECTIONS



Trim all excess fat from meat. Combine seasonings until

well blended; rub into brisket. Place meat in greased

4 to 6 quart-slow cooker, with the side that had more

fat on top, cutting to fit if necessary. Cover and cook

on low heat for 10-12 hours. Remove meat from liquid and

cut across grain into thin slices. Serve with your favorite

potato salad and fresh veggies with dip
